Supreme Court accepts MDP appeal over ballot ruling

Supreme Court accepts MDP appeal over ballot ruling

The Supreme Court accepted an appeal by the Maldivian Democratic Party (MDP) challenging a High Court ruling that invalidated three ballot papers in a local council election for Meemu Veyvah. The ruling had resulted in the election of People's National Congress (PNC) candidate Mohamed Nazeeh. The Elections Commission argued the marks were printing errors, not voter marks. The MDP candidate originally won by two votes.
